Never use these guys! I ordered a door from Home Depot and the salesperson said it would be "about 3 weeks." at 4 weeks, I hadn't heard anything, so I called and they didn't know where the door was. At 5 weeks, they said the door would be at D&D the following Thursday. I live 250 miles away, so arranged to pick the door up from D&D. Found the place, got the door and the guy was friendly. I should have been suspicious when the box holding the hardware was open. When I got home I did an inventory and found that screws were missing, no flag brackets and the tracks were only 6 ft 4 in for an 8 foot door!!! After numerous calls to Home Depot, the brackets and track were sent to me. All went well until the last step - tighten the torsion spring. The guy at D&D gave me the wrong one - I needed a left handed spring and he gave me a right-handed one. He actually gave me an insulated door when I ordered a noninsulated one. This would have been ok for my unheated shop, but the added weight meant I HAVE to have the correct spring. It has now been 2 1/2 MONTHS since I ordered the door. It is in place, but I can't open it. I think this guy just gave me what he had lying around the warehouse. Use them at your peril!
